Anuja Bhalkikar is a scholar working on Biomedical Engineering, Materials Chemistry and Organic Chemistry. According to data from OpenAlex, Anuja Bhalkikar has authored 9 papers receiving a total of 118 indexed citations (citations by other indexed papers that have themselves been cited), including 3 papers in Biomedical Engineering, 3 papers in Materials Chemistry and 2 papers in Organic Chemistry. Recurrent topics in Anuja Bhalkikar’s work include Catalysis for Biomass Conversion (3 papers), Catalytic Processes in Materials Science (2 papers) and Advanced Nanomaterials in Catalysis (2 papers). Anuja Bhalkikar is often cited by papers focused on Catalysis for Biomass Conversion (3 papers), Catalytic Processes in Materials Science (2 papers) and Advanced Nanomaterials in Catalysis (2 papers). Anuja Bhalkikar collaborates with scholars based in United States, Taiwan and China. Anuja Bhalkikar's co-authors include Chin Li Cheung, Chris M. Marin, Lei Li, Xiao Cheng Zeng, Tai‐Sing Wu, Y. L. Soo, Yi Gao, Dawei Zhang, Sheeno Thyparambil and John Burke and has published in prestigious journals such as Journal of Clinical Oncology, Journal of Catalysis and Nanoscale.
